The world’s rarest chimpanzee inhabitants simply bought an itty-bitty increase with the start of a brand new child boy.
Chester Zoo in Upton-by-Chester, England, is introducing considered one of its latest residents to the general public — a Western chimpanzee born on Dec. 9.
He does not but have a reputation, however the month-old primate and his mother are each doing “really, really well,” stated Mike Jordan, the zoo’s director of animals and vegetation.
“It’s obviously an exciting time, not just for us working here at Chester Zoo in the U.K., but also for the chimps,” Jordan advised As It Happens host Nil Köksal.
“The birth of a new chimp into the group brings real excitement, and the chimpanzee group’s really energized.”
Critically endangered
The start is not simply welcome news for the zoo’s 22 chimps and their caretakers, in accordance with Jordan. It’s additionally good news for the way forward for all Western chimpanzees.
“The real significance is that Western chimpanzees are the scarcest, the most threatened of the four different types of chimpanzee,” he stated.
Western chimpanzees are a subspecies of chimpanzees. The International Union for Conservation of Nature (IUCN) lists them as critically endangered — the final stage earlier than going extinct within the wild, and at last, totally extinct.
They are native to West Africa, the place they face severe threats from local weather change, poaching, and lack of habitat from human exercise comparable to logging and mining.
Already, in accordance with the IUCN, they’re “almost certainly extinct” in Benin, Burkina Faso and Togo.
The IUCN estimates their inhabitants as someplace between 18,000 and 65,000 as of its final evaluation in 2016. And Jordan says their numbers have declined by greater than 80 per cent within the final 25 years.
“So the breeding group that we keep at Chester Zoo and other sort of like-minded conservation zoos really are important to safeguarding the future of them on this planet,” Jordan stated.
Born to — some day — be wild
Chester Zoo has had good luck breeding the chimpanzees, with 4 infants born during the last 5 years.
Asked how one other chimpanzee in born into captivity helps the inhabitants within the wild, Jordan says the Chester Zoo group is one thing of a security internet for the quickly declining wild inhabitants.
The zoo, he says, operates on a precept of conservation. In addition to breeding the chimps in captivity, in addition they run conservation applications with the wild chimps in Nigeria and Gabon.
Should situations on the bottom enhance for Western chimpanzees, the zoo employees will work in direction of re-wilding their animals — as they did in 2019 once they relocated 5 black rhinos to a nationwide park in Rwanda.
That’s why, he says, the zoo works to take care of an surroundings for the chimps that is as near their pure habitat as doable, and provides them the area and independence to take care of their pure social constructions.
“Our mission is preventing extinction,” Jordan stated. “One day they could well be the future of Western chimpanzees.”
A tiny rock star
So far, the little fella does not have a reputation.
“We often give the [zoo] teams the pleasure of naming babies with our chimps,” Jordan stated. “We’re eagerly awaiting the team to come back and tell us what they’ve chosen.”
The zoo has a practice of naming the chimpanzees after rock and pop stars. The new child’s mom is ZeeZee, named after Z.Z. Top. His sisters are Stevie, after Stevie Nicks; Annie, for Annie Lennox; and Toyah after Toyah Willcox.
Stevie, the oldest of the bunch, has already picked up babysitting duties.
The child’s a bit too younger to have developed a transparent character but, says Jordan. But he says younger male chimps are usually “very boisterous,” and he suspects the little man will show fairly a handful for his mom and three older sisters.
“Give it eight months … [and] I suspect he’ll be quite bossy and quite domineering with three young girls.” Though he admits that Stevie, who’s bought 4 years on her little bro, will in all probability be capable of maintain her personal.
